Understanding the Chemistry of Vinegar in the Garden
Vinegar is a simple liquid consisting of water and acetic acid. While it is a staple in the kitchen, its application in the garden requires extreme caution. When you spray vinegar on a plant, the acetic acid pulls moisture directly from the leaf tissues. This process, known as desiccation, happens rapidly.
Because tomato plants have broad, soft leaves that absorb moisture and nutrients efficiently, they are highly susceptible to this chemical reaction. If you get even a small amount of household vinegar on your tomato foliage, the leaves will likely turn brown and crispy within a few hours. It acts as a non-selective contact herbicide, meaning it burns whatever green material it touches.
Why Vinegar Is Not a Selective Herbicide
Many people look for organic weed control solutions to avoid synthetic chemicals. While vinegar is naturally derived, it lacks the precision required for use near vegetable crops. Unlike some commercial herbicides designed to target specific weed species, vinegar ignores the difference between a dandelion and a tomato plant.
The acidity levels found in common white vinegar, which usually range from five to ten percent, are potent enough to disrupt the cell walls of any vegetation. Once the cell walls collapse, the plant loses its ability to photosynthesize. For a tomato plant, which relies on its large leaf surface area to produce sugars for fruit development, this damage can be catastrophic.

Risks of Soil pH Imbalance
Beyond the immediate foliage damage, many gardeners wonder if vinegar negatively affects the soil health long-term. Vinegar is acidic, and while it does lower the pH of the soil upon contact, its effects are generally temporary because the acid breaks down quickly. However, frequent or heavy applications can disrupt the balance of beneficial soil microbes.
Tomato plants thrive in slightly acidic soil, generally between 6.0 and 6.8 on the pH scale. If you dump large quantities of vinegar around the base of your plants to kill weeds, you risk creating a micro-environment that temporarily hinders nutrient uptake. While a single accidental spray might not kill your plant, repeated soil saturation can lead to stunted growth and reduced yields.
Safer Alternatives for Weed Control Near Tomatoes
Since vinegar poses a significant risk to your tomato health, you should consider safer methods for managing weeds. The goal is to suppress unwanted growth without compromising the safety of your vegetables.
Mulching with Organic Matter
Applying a thick layer of straw, wood chips, or dried grass clippings acts as a physical barrier. This prevents weed seeds from germinating by blocking sunlight. As an added benefit, organic mulch retains soil moisture, which is crucial for preventing blossom end rot in tomatoes.
Manual Removal
The most effective way to protect your tomatoes is by pulling weeds by hand. By loosening the soil with a garden fork before pulling, you ensure that the entire root system is removed. This prevents the weed from growing back and eliminates the need for any chemical interference.
Drip Irrigation Placement
Weeds often thrive in areas where water is easily accessible. By using drip irrigation that delivers water directly to the root zone of the tomato, you deprive surrounding weeds of the moisture they need to germinate and grow.

Frequently Asked Questions
Can I use vinegar to kill weeds in the middle of my garden?
You should avoid using vinegar in any area where your tomato plants or other vegetables are growing. Even a small amount of spray drift carried by a light breeze can cause significant damage to nearby foliage.
Will vinegar wash away with rain?
Vinegar is water-soluble, so rain will dilute it. However, the damage to the plant tissue occurs almost immediately upon contact. If you accidentally spray your tomatoes, rinsing the leaves with water immediately might help remove some of the acetic acid, but it does not guarantee the leaves will recover.
Is horticultural vinegar safer for tomato plants?
No, horticultural vinegar is significantly stronger than household vinegar, often containing twenty percent acetic acid or more. It is highly corrosive and can cause severe skin and eye irritation to the user while being even more lethal to your vegetable garden.
Does vinegar impact the taste of my tomatoes?
Vinegar applied to the soil or leaves does not necessarily migrate into the fruit tissue to change the flavor. However, the stress caused by the damage often leads to smaller, lower-quality harvests, which impacts your overall enjoyment of the crop.
What should I do if I accidentally sprayed my tomatoes?
Immediately flush the affected leaves with plenty of fresh water. Then, monitor the plant for the next few days. If the damage is limited to a few leaves, prune them away to prevent disease and allow the plant to focus its energy on healthy stems.
